@@ -193,17 +193,14 @@ mode supports both coherent and stream based DMA mappings.
The following logic is used to determine the type of I/O to be used on
a per "spi_transfer" basis::

- if !enable_dma then
- always use PIO transfers
+ if spi_message.len > 65536 then
+ if spi_message.is_dma_mapped or rx_dma_buf != 0 or tx_dma_buf != 0 then
+ reject premapped transfers

- if spi_message.len > 8191 then
print "rate limited" warning
use PIO transfers

- if spi_message.is_dma_mapped and rx_dma_buf != 0 and tx_dma_buf != 0 then
- use coherent DMA mode
-
- if rx_buf and tx_buf are aligned on 8 byte boundary then
+ if enable_dma and the size is in the range [DMA burst size..65536] then
use streaming DMA mode

otherwise
